Medicare Deductibles Resetting in 2025

As the New Year has begun, it's time for Medicare beneficiaries to take stock of their healthcare coverage and financial plans. One crucial aspect to remember is the reset of annual deductibles for Medicare Parts B, D, and C in 2025.

Medicare Part B Deductible

Medicare Part B covers outpatient services, doctor visits, preventive care, and more. Beneficiaries must meet their Part B deductible each year before coverage kicks in. In 2025, the Part B deductible is $257. You must pay this amount out of pocket before Medicare covers its share of the costs.

Medicare Part D Deductible

Medicare Part D provides prescription drug coverage. It has an annual deductible from $0 to $590 in 2025. This deductible varies among plans, so it's essential to review your specific Part D plan details to determine the amount you'll need to cover out of pocket before your prescription drug coverage begins. It's also important to note that many plans limit which drug Tiers are subject to the Part D deductible. You can expect higher costs for some of your medications until the deductible is met for the year.

Medicare Part C (Medicare Advantage) Deductible

For those enrolled in Medicare Advantage plans (Part C), it's crucial to be aware that these plans often come with their own set of deductibles, including those for hospital stays, doctor visits, and other services. Check with your Medicare Advantage plan provider to understand any deductible changes and how they may impact your out-of-pocket expenses.
